Understanding Dark Circles
Causes of Dark Circles
Dark circles can stem from various factors, including genetics, fatigue, and lifestyle choices. One major cause is the visibility of blood vessels under the thin skin around the eye. When blood passes through these vessels, it can create a bluish tint that contributes to the appearance of dark circles. Hyperpigmentation, or increased melanin production, can also cause the skin around the eye to darken. Allergies and nasal congestion can dilate blood vessels, making dark circles more prominent. Understanding the specific cause is essential when looking for eye creams to treat dark circles.
Impact of Lifestyle on Dark Circles
Our daily habits significantly influence the formation and intensity of dark circles. Lack of sleep is a primary culprit, as it causes blood vessels to dilate and become more visible under the skin. Dehydration can make the skin appear dull and sunken, enhancing the appearance of dark circles. An unbalanced diet lacking essential nutrients can also contribute to skin issues around the eye. Furthermore, excessive rubbing of the eyes can irritate the delicate eye area, leading to inflammation and darker pigmentation. Adopting a healthy lifestyle can complement the use of eye creams and help diminish the appearance of dark circles in the long run.
How Aging Affects Under-Eye Skin
As we age, the skin around the eye becomes thinner due to a decrease in collagen and elastin production. This thinning skin makes blood vessels more visible, contributing to the appearance of dark circles. Additionally, the fat pads that provide support to the under-eye area diminish over time, leading to a sunken appearance that casts shadows and exacerbates dark circles. This hollowing can also create under-eye bags. While aging is inevitable, using the best eye creams formulated with ingredients like peptides and hyaluronic acid can help hydrate the skin, improve elasticity, and reduce the look of dark circles over time.

Key Ingredients to Brighten and Hydrate
To effectively treat dark circles and brighten the under-eye area, it's crucial to look for eye creams containing potent ingredients. Some key ingredients to look for include:
Vitamin C, an antioxidant that helps brighten the skin and reduce the appearance of dark circles over time.
Hyaluronic acid, known for its ability to hydrate and plump the skin, diminishing the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les.
Caffeine, which can help reduce puffiness and dark circles by constricting blood vessels.
Peptides to support collagen production, improving skin elasticity and reducing the look of under-eye bags.
Niacinamide which helps even out skin tone and reduce inflammation, making it an excellent addition to brightening eye cream.
Considerations for Sensitive Skin
If you have sensitive skin, choosing a gentle eye cream is paramount to avoid irritation. Look for formulas that are fragrance-free, hypoallergenic, and dermatologist-tested. Avoid products containing harsh chemicals or potential irritants, such as alcohol or strong acids. A hydrating eye cream with soothing ingredients like aloe vera or chamomile can help calm and moisturize the delicate eye area. Always perform a patch test before applying the eye cream to your entire under-eye area to ensure you don't experience any adverse reactions. The best eye cream for sensitive skin will effectively hydrate and brighten without causing redness or discomfort. Best Eye Creams with Retinol
For those seeking a more intensive treatment to reduce dark circles and fine lines, a retinol eye cream can be an excellent choice. Retinol is a powerful ingredient that promotes cell turnover and collagen production, helping to improve skin elasticity and reduce the look of wrinkles. When looking for an eye cream, start with a low concentration of retinol to minimize potential irritation, and gradually increase usage as tolerated. The best eye creams for dark circleswith retinol often include hydrating ingredients like hyaluronic acid to balance out any dryness. A brightening eye cream with retinol can significantly improve the appearance of dark circles over time, making it a worthwhile addition to your skincare routine. Application Tips for Optimal Results
How to Apply Eye Cream Correctly
Applying eye cream correctly is essential to maximize its benefits and avoid irritation. To ensure proper application, remember these key steps:
Start by using a small amount of product, about the size of a pea, for both the under-eye areas.
Gently dab the eye cream along the orbital bone, starting from the inner corner of the eye and moving outward.
Avoid pulling or tugging on the delicate eye area, as this can contribute to wrinkles and sagging skin. Use your ring finger, as it applies the least amount of pressure. Allow the eye cream to fully absorb before applying other skincare products or makeup.

Combining Eye Cream with Other Treatments
To achieve the best results in addressing dark circles and fine lines, consider combining eye cream with other targeted treatments. For instance, you can use an eye serum containing hyaluronic acid before applying your eye cream to boost hydration. If you're using a retinol eye cream, be cautious about combining it with other active ingredients like Vitamin C or exfoliating acids, as this can cause irritation. Always apply sunscreen during the day to protect the delicate eye areafrom sun damage, which can worsen dark circles.
